Materials and Info

Bethany Pixie Bonnet

Yarn – 1 skein Hobbii Rainbow Bamboo (100g 274yd) yarn

Gauge – 26x36sts per 4x4in or 10x10cm

Needles – size 4 (3.5mm) straight or circular needles with 1 spare for 3 needle bind off (you may want 3 dpn for 3 needle bind off depending on your method)

Sizes – newborn, (0-3m, 3-6m, 6-12m), toddler, child Head Measurement – 12- 14in/30-35cm, (13-15in/32.5-37.5cm, 14-16in/35-40cm, 15-17in/37.5-42.5), 16-18in/40-45cm, 17-19in/42.5-47.5cm

Other –yarn needle

Bethany Baby Blanket

Yarn – Hobbii Rainbow Bamboo (100g 274yd) 1200 (1400, 1600) yds of yarn

Gauge – 26x36sts per 4x4in or 10x10cm

Needles – 4 (3.5mm) circular needles (I used a 24in length)

Sizes – car seat (crib, toddler)

Finished Measurement – 22-28ins/55- 70cm (28-36in/70x90cm, 36- 48in/90x120cm)

Other –yarn needle


Abbreviations

  • k – knit
  • P – purl
  • sl – slip stitch
  • yo – yarn over
  • k2tog -knit 2 stitches together
  • ssk – slip next st knitwise, slip next st knitwise, place stitches back onto left needle, knit both slipped sts together

I-cord Ties:

Cast on 3sts on double pointed needles and work i-cord for appx 9-10ins for personal use and 12-14ins for photography use. To make an i-cord tie pick up 3 sts on the side edge of the bonnet near the face on double pointed needles. Slide these sts to the right of your needle. Knit the row. Slide the sts to the right of the needle. Knit the row and slide the sts to the right of the needle. Continue in this manner until you reach your desired length, occasionally giving the resulting cord a gentle tug.

3 Needle Bind Off:

Separate your work onto 2 needles (if using circulars no need). Fold so right sides are together. With a spare needle of the same size insert into the first stitch on the front and back needle and knit the 2 stitches together. Repeat with the next 2 stitches. Bind off the first stitch by pulling it over the second stitch and dropping it off your needle. Repeat until all stitches are bound off. If you have an uneven number of sts just bind off the last stitch without knitting 2 together.


Bethany Pixie Bonnet Pattern

NEWBORN

Cast on 68sts. I used the long tail cast on.

Work in a k1p1 ribbing (k1p1 across) for .5in/1.5cm slipping the 1st st on each row for a 1 st salvage edge. End after completing a wrong side row.

Row 1 (rs) – k3, yo, k1, p3, k4, k2tog, (p3, yo, k1, p3, k4,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 3sts, k3

Row 2 (ws) – k3, (p5, k3, p2,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 3 – k4, yo, k1, p3, k3, k2tog, (p3, k1, yo, k1, p3, k3,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 3sts, k3

Row 4 – k3, (p4, k3, p3,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 5 – k5, yo, k1, p3, k2, k2tog (p3, k2, yo, k1, p3, k2,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last sts, k3

Row 6 – k3, (p3, k3, p4,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 7 – k6, yo, k1, p3, k1, k2tog (p3, k3, yo, k1, p3, k1,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 8 – k3, (p2, k3, p5,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 9 – k7, yo, k1, p3, k2tog (p3, k4, yo, k1, p3,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 10 – k3, (p1, k3, p6,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 11 – k3, ssk, k4, p3, k1, yo (p3, ssk, k4, p3, k1, yo)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 12 – – k3, (p2, k3, p5,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 13 – k3, ssk, k3, p3, k1, yo, k1 (p3, ssk, k3, p3, k1, yo, k1)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 14 – k3, (p3, k3, p4,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 15 – k3, ssk, k2, p3, k1, yo, k2 (p3, ssk, k2, p3, k1, yo, k2)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 16 – k3, (p4, k3, p3,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 17 – k3, ssk, k1, p3, k1, yo, k3 (p3, ssk, k1, p3, k1, yo, k3)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 18 – k3, (p5, k3, p2, k3) repeat (to) across

Row 19 – k3, ssk, p3, k1, yo, k4 (p3, ssk, p3, k1, yo, k4) repeat (to) across to last 3 sts, k3

Row 20 – k3, (p6, k3, p1, k3) repeat (to) across

Repeat rows 1-20 until your work measures appx 5in/12.5cm ending after completing a wrong side row.

Separate the stitches in of your bonnet evenly onto 2 needles evenly, with right sides together 3 needle bind off. Weave in ends. I-cord ties instructions at the end of the pattern with abbreviations.

Bethany Blanket Pattern

Car Seat

Cast on 158sts. I used the long tail cast on.

Work in garter stitch (knit every row) for 12 rows.

Row 1 (rs) – k6, (p3, yo, k1, p3, k4,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 2 (ws) – k9, (p5, k3, p2, k3) repeat (to) across to last 6sts, k6

Row 3 – k6, (p3, k1, yo, k1, p3, k3,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 4 – k9, (p4, k3, p3,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 5 – k6, (p3, k2, yo, k1, p3, k2,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 6 – k9, (p3, k3, p4,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 7 – k6, (p3, k3, yo, k1, p3, k1,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 8 – k9, (p2, k3, p5,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 9 – k6, (p3, k4, yo, k1, p3, k2tog)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 10 – k9, (p1, k3, p6,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 11 – k6, (p3, ssk, k4, p3, k1, yo)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 12 – k9, (p2, k3, p5,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 13 – k6, (p3, ssk, k3, p3, k1, yo, k1)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 14 – k9, (p3, k3, p4,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 15 – k6, (p3, ssk, k2, p3, k1, yo, k2)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 16 – k9, (p4, k3, p3,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 17 – k6, (p3, ssk, k1, p3, k1, yo, k3)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 18 – k9, (p5, k3, p2,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Row 19 – k6, (p3, ssk, p3, k1, yo, k4) repeat (to) across to last 9sts, p3, k6

Row 20 – k9, (p6, k3, p1, k3) repeat (to) across 6sts, k6

Repeat rows 1-20 until your work measures appx 27in/67.5cm ending after completing a wrong side row.

Work in garter stitch (knitting every row) for 12 more rows. Bind off. Weave in ends. Block as desired.
